Home
last modified time | relevance | path

Searched refs:Probability (Results 1 – 25 of 30) sorted by relevance

12

/llvm-project-15.0.7/llvm/test/CodeGen/PowerPC/
H A DO3-pipeline.ll16 ; CHECK-NEXT: Machine Branch Probability Analysis
37 ; CHECK-NEXT: Lazy Branch Probability Analysis
50 ; CHECK-NEXT: Lazy Branch Probability Analysis
59 ; CHECK-NEXT: Branch Probability Analysis
76 ; CHECK-NEXT: Lazy Branch Probability Analysis
87 ; CHECK-NEXT: Branch Probability Analysis
88 ; CHECK-NEXT: Lazy Branch Probability Analysis
197 ; CHECK-NEXT: Branch Probability Basic Block Placement
/llvm-project-15.0.7/clang-tools-extra/clangd/benchmarks/CompletionModel/
H A DDecisionForestBenchmark.cpp24 auto FlipCoin = [&](double Probability) { in generateRandomDataset() argument
25 return rand() % 1000 <= Probability * 1000; in generateRandomDataset()
/llvm-project-15.0.7/llvm/test/CodeGen/AArch64/
H A DO3-pipeline.ll16 ; CHECK-NEXT: Machine Branch Probability Analysis
30 ; CHECK-NEXT: Lazy Branch Probability Analysis
45 ; CHECK-NEXT: Lazy Branch Probability Analysis
58 ; CHECK-NEXT: Lazy Branch Probability Analysis
67 ; CHECK-NEXT: Branch Probability Analysis
111 ; CHECK-NEXT: Branch Probability Analysis
112 ; CHECK-NEXT: Lazy Branch Probability Analysis
209 ; CHECK-NEXT: Branch Probability Basic Block Placement
H A DO0-pipeline.ll14 ; CHECK-NEXT: Machine Branch Probability Analysis
/llvm-project-15.0.7/llvm/test/CodeGen/RISCV/
H A DO3-pipeline.ll20 ; CHECK-NEXT: Machine Branch Probability Analysis
42 ; CHECK-NEXT: Lazy Branch Probability Analysis
51 ; CHECK-NEXT: Branch Probability Analysis
74 ; CHECK-NEXT: Branch Probability Analysis
75 ; CHECK-NEXT: Lazy Branch Probability Analysis
151 ; CHECK-NEXT: Branch Probability Basic Block Placement
H A DO0-pipeline.ll18 ; CHECK-NEXT: Machine Branch Probability Analysis
/llvm-project-15.0.7/llvm/test/CodeGen/ARM/
H A DO3-pipeline.ll26 ; CHECK-NEXT: Lazy Branch Probability Analysis
35 ; CHECK-NEXT: Branch Probability Analysis
57 ; CHECK-NEXT: Lazy Branch Probability Analysis
74 ; CHECK-NEXT: Branch Probability Analysis
75 ; CHECK-NEXT: Lazy Branch Probability Analysis
177 ; CHECK-NEXT: Branch Probability Basic Block Placement
/llvm-project-15.0.7/llvm/lib/Target/AMDGPU/
H A DR600InstrInfo.h184 BranchProbability Probability) const override;
188 BranchProbability Probability) const override ;
194 BranchProbability Probability) const override;
H A DR600InstrInfo.cpp876 BranchProbability Probability) const{ in isProfitableToIfCvt()
887 BranchProbability Probability) const { in isProfitableToIfCvt()
894 BranchProbability Probability) in isProfitableToDupForIfCvt()
/llvm-project-15.0.7/llvm/lib/Target/SystemZ/
H A DSystemZInstrInfo.h251 BranchProbability Probability) const override;
256 BranchProbability Probability) const override;
258 BranchProbability Probability) const override;
H A DSystemZInstrInfo.cpp691 BranchProbability Probability) const { in isProfitableToIfCvt()
701 MBB.succ_empty() && Probability < BranchProbability(1, 8)) in isProfitableToIfCvt()
712 BranchProbability Probability) const { in isProfitableToIfCvt()
719 BranchProbability Probability) const { in isProfitableToDupForIfCvt()
/llvm-project-15.0.7/llvm/test/CodeGen/X86/
H A Dopt-pipeline.ll24 ; CHECK-NEXT: Machine Branch Probability Analysis
46 ; CHECK-NEXT: Lazy Branch Probability Analysis
55 ; CHECK-NEXT: Branch Probability Analysis
79 ; CHECK-NEXT: Branch Probability Analysis
80 ; CHECK-NEXT: Lazy Branch Probability Analysis
182 ; CHECK-NEXT: Branch Probability Basic Block Placement
H A DO0-pipeline.ll16 ; CHECK-NEXT: Machine Branch Probability Analysis
/llvm-project-15.0.7/llvm/test/CodeGen/AMDGPU/
H A Dllc-pipeline.ll26 ; GCN-O0-NEXT:Machine Branch Probability Analysis
159 ; GCN-O1-NEXT:Machine Branch Probability Analysis
199 ; GCN-O1-NEXT: Lazy Branch Probability Analysis
206 ; GCN-O1-NEXT: Branch Probability Analysis
274 ; GCN-O1-NEXT: Branch Probability Analysis
706 ; GCN-O2-NEXT:Machine Branch Probability Analysis
771 ; GCN-O2-NEXT: Branch Probability Analysis
847 ; GCN-O2-NEXT: Branch Probability Analysis
999 ; GCN-O3-NEXT:Machine Branch Probability Analysis
1069 ; GCN-O3-NEXT: Branch Probability Analysis
[all …]
/llvm-project-15.0.7/llvm/test/Other/
H A Doptimization-remarks-lazy-bfi.ll19 ; HOTNESS: Branch Probability Info : forced
21 ; NO_HOTNESS-NOT: Branch Probability Info : forced
/llvm-project-15.0.7/llvm/lib/Target/Hexagon/
H A DHexagonInstrInfo.h144 BranchProbability Probability) const override;
156 BranchProbability Probability) const override;
165 BranchProbability Probability) const override;
/llvm-project-15.0.7/llvm/test/Transforms/JumpThreading/
H A Dthread-prob-3.ll7 ; CHECK-LABEL: ---- Branch Probability Info : foo
/llvm-project-15.0.7/llvm/lib/Target/PowerPC/
H A DPPCInstrInfo.h582 BranchProbability Probability) const override { in isProfitableToIfCvt() argument
590 BranchProbability Probability) const override;
593 BranchProbability Probability) const override { in isProfitableToDupForIfCvt() argument
/llvm-project-15.0.7/llvm/test/Feature/
H A Doptnone-llc.ll41 ; LLC-Ox-DAG: Skipping pass 'Branch Probability Basic Block Placement'
/llvm-project-15.0.7/llvm/lib/Target/ARM/
H A DARMBaseInstrInfo.h267 BranchProbability Probability) const override;
272 BranchProbability Probability) const override;
275 BranchProbability Probability) const override { in isProfitableToDupForIfCvt() argument
H A DARMBaseInstrInfo.cpp2107 BranchProbability Probability) const { in isProfitableToIfCvt()
2127 MBB, 0, 0, Probability); in isProfitableToIfCvt()
2135 BranchProbability Probability) const { in isProfitableToIfCvt()
2174 unsigned TUnpredCost = Probability.scale(TUnpredCycles * ScalingUpFactor); in isProfitableToIfCvt()
2175 unsigned FUnpredCost = Probability.getCompl().scale(FUnpredCycles * ScalingUpFactor); in isProfitableToIfCvt()
2183 unsigned TUnpredCost = Probability.scale(TCycles * ScalingUpFactor); in isProfitableToIfCvt()
2185 Probability.getCompl().scale(FCycles * ScalingUpFactor); in isProfitableToIfCvt()
/llvm-project-15.0.7/llvm/include/llvm/CodeGen/
H A DTargetInstrInfo.h810 BranchProbability Probability) const { in isProfitableToIfCvt() argument
824 BranchProbability Probability) const { in isProfitableToIfCvt() argument
836 BranchProbability Probability) const { in isProfitableToDupForIfCvt() argument
/llvm-project-15.0.7/llvm/test/CodeGen/AArch64/GlobalISel/
H A Dgisel-commandline-option.ll76 ; ENABLED-O1-NEXT: Lazy Branch Probability Analysis
/llvm-project-15.0.7/llvm/lib/CodeGen/
H A DSelectOptimize.cpp757 auto Probability = BranchProbability::getBranchProbability(Max, Sum); in isSelectHighlyPredictable() local
758 if (Probability > TTI->getPredictableBranchThreshold()) in isSelectHighlyPredictable()
/llvm-project-15.0.7/llvm/docs/
H A DBlockFrequencyTerminology.rst15 Branch Probability

12